Dumpster Size Choices



For choosing the right dumpster dimension, it's necessary to have a mutual understanding of the readily available alternatives. Dumpster sizes generally vary from 10 to 40 cubic yards, with variations in between.

A 10-yard dumpster appropriates for tiny jobs like a garage cleanout or a tiny restoration. If you're dealing with a medium-sized job such as a kitchen area remodel or a cellar cleanout, a 20-yard dumpster could be the appropriate choice.

For larger projects like a whole-house improvement or industrial building and construction, a 30 or 40-yard dumpster could be preferable to fit the quantity of waste generated.

When selecting a dumpster dimension, think about the quantity and kind of debris you expect to throw away. It's far better to pick a slightly larger size if you're unsure to stop overfilling.
